On the piazza of Poggiardo, this elegant place offers a refined version of Salentine specialties in nice surroundings. The chef is a local who returned to his area and takes pride in using local producers to source his ingredients. La Piazza was the first Slow Food restaurant in the Lecce province. Everything is delicious but also attrative, inside and outdoor seating. A husband and wife team give a homey welcoming experience. Set in an historic palazzo.

Been there? Done that? Share your experience and tips!

Haven't visited yet? Have questions about Restaurant La Piazza Poggiardo? Ask them here!

Address in Poggiardo:

Piazza Umberto I, 13.

Ph. (+39) 339 777 7073.